Vickers hardness, also known as Diamond Pyramid Hardness (DPH), is a method of measuring the hardness of a material. It is one of the most common hardness testing methods used across various industries. The test involves indenting the material with a diamond pyramid indenter having a square base and an angle of 136 degrees between opposite faces. The indenter is pressed into the surface of the material with a specific load for a set amount of time.
